GROBW_P
GROBW Syntax: GROBW(G)
GROBW_P(G)
Returns the width of G.
G can be any of the graphics variables and is optional.
The default is G0.
INVERT_P
INVERT Syntax: INVERT([G, x1, y1, x2, y2])
INVERT_P([G, x1, y1, x2, y2])
Executes a reverse video of the selected region. G can be
any of the graphics variables and is optional. The default
is G0.
x2, y2 are optional and if not specified will be the bottom
right of the graphic.
x1, y1 are optional and if not specified will be the top left
of the graphic. If only one x,y pair is specified, it refers to
the top left.
LINE_P
LINE Syntax: LINE_P([G], x1, y1, x2, y2, [color])
LINE_P([G],points_definition, lines_definitions,
otation_matrix or {rotation_matrix or -1, ["N"],
[{eye_x, eye_y, eye_z} or -1], [{3Dxmin, 3Dxmax,
3Dymin, 3Dymax, 3Dzmin, 3Dzmax}]}, [zstring])
LINE_P([G],pre_rotated_points, line_definitions,
[zstring])
LINE([G], x1, y1, x2, y2, [color])
LINE([G],points_definition, lines_definitions,
otation_matrix or {rotation_matrix or -1, ["N"],
[{eye_x, eye_y, eye_z} or -1], [{3Dxmin, 3Dxmax,
3Dymin, 3Dymax, 3Dzmin, 3Dzmax}]}, [zstring])
LINE([G],pre_rotated_points, line_definitions,
[zstring])
The basic form of LINE_P draws one line between
specified pixel coordinates in the graphic using the
specified color.
